Stone edging installation involves placing durable stone materials along garden beds, walkways, driveways, or property boundaries to create a defined and attractive border. This service typically includes selecting suitable stones, preparing the ground surface, and carefully installing the stones to ensure stability and visual appeal. The goal is to establish a clean, polished look that enhances the overall landscape while providing a clear separation between different areas of the property.
This type of edging can help address several common landscaping problems. It prevents soil, mulch, or gravel from spilling into lawn areas or walkways, reducing the need for frequent cleanup. Stone edging also helps contain plant beds, keeping soil and mulch in place and protecting plants from foot traffic or lawn equipment. Additionally, it can serve as a barrier to prevent erosion on slopes or uneven terrain, maintaining the integrity of the landscape over time.
Properties that often utilize stone edging installation include residential homes, especially those with gardens, flower beds, or decorative lawns. It’s also popular for commercial properties, parks, and community spaces where a neat, organized appearance is desired. Homes in areas with heavy rainfall or uneven terrain may benefit from stone edging to help manage water runoff and prevent soil erosion. The overview below groups typical Stone Edging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Lakeville, MN.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Projects - Installing or repairing stone edging around gardens or small landscape features typically ranges from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the size and materials used.
Standard Installations - Larger, more detailed stone edging for lawns or pathways usually costs between $600-$1,500. Most local contractors handle projects in this range, with some variations based on complexity.
Full Replacement - Replacing existing stone edging across extensive areas can range from $1,500-$3,500, with larger or more intricate projects reaching higher totals. Fewer projects push into the highest tiers, which reflect more extensive work.
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or large-scale stone edging installations can exceed $5,000, though these are less common and depend heavily on design specifics and site conditions.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is stone edging installation? Stone edging installation involves placing natural or manufactured stones along garden beds, walkways, or property borders to create a defined and durable edge that enhances landscape appearance.
What types of stones are used for edging? Common stones used for edging include granite, limestone, sandstone, and slate, each offering different textures and colors to complement various landscape styles.
Can stone edging be customized to fit my landscape? Yes, local contractors can customize stone edging to match the specific dimensions and design preferences of your landscape, ensuring a seamless fit.
Is stone edging suitable for all types of soil and terrain? Stone edging is versatile and can be installed on various soil types and terrains, with the appropriate techniques used by local service providers to ensure stability.
What maintenance is required for stone edging? Stone edging typically requires minimal maintenance, mainly occasional cleaning and repositioning if shifts occur over time, which local contractors can handle as needed.
